Heads up, contractors: the mail room at Dapplewood House has moved from the ground floor to Level 2, next to the print hub. So if you're dropping off deliveries or collecting signed-for parts, don't bother with the old corridor — it's now a storage zone and the door is alarmed. Sign in at reception as usual, grab a visitor lanyard, and take the east stairs up. The Level 2 mail room door has a keypad, so use the code below to get in.

door code, bafog-kawip: bdg-HQ-8

Deploy step 4 — Sweepwright orphaned-resource sweeper

Sweepwright runs hourly against the Tarnbrook cluster and deletes volumes, snapshots, and load balancers with no owning tag. Before first deploy, confirm DRY_RUN=true in sweeper.env so the weekly sync can review the candidate list. Set SWEEP_INTERVAL_MIN=60 and OWNER_TAG_KEY=team. The sweeper authenticates to the cluster API with a dedicated service credential scoped to delete operations only. With those values in place, append the credential line at the bottom of sweeper.env:

vault entry, fadup-tagag: RELAY_SECRET8=2fd92179

## Deployment

Textgate's encoding sniffer runs as a sidecar next to the upload service. Deploy both together; the sniffer inspects the first 64 KB of each uploaded text file and tags it before storage. Mismatched tags block ingestion, so keep the confidence threshold sane. The sidecar reads its runtime settings from the values below.

deployment values, yafop-fahap:
[lamwyn]
team = silath
access_code = ac_166fb2
host = lamwyn.orvexgrid.example
port = 9300
owner = pelael.praius
peer = istiel.zarqeldyn.corp